THIRST Comes to The Drama Factory

Sugar-daddy Theatre co. presents, Thirst, by Eugene O'Neill, in celebration of the anniversary of this Nobel Prize Winner & great grandfather of all American Playwrights. It's somewhat ironic that this one act play (adaptation by Sugar-daddy) is set one hundred years ago, which coincides with the last time Cape Town experienced such a serious drought.
The play borders on absurdism and seeks to highlight the importance of water in it's own metaphorical way. A gentleman, a lady and a sailor are stuck on a raft waiting to be rescued.. what happens next?
